Lieutenant Governor Manoj Sinha on Saturday expressed gratitude to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Union Minister for Rural Development, Shivraj Singh Chouhan, for approving the construction of 5,061 houses in Jammu and Kashmir under the Pradhan Mantri Awaas Yojana–Gramin (PMAY-G).
LG Sinha said, “Grateful to Hon’ble PM Shri @Narendramodi Ji & Hon’ble Union Minister of Rural Development, Shri @ChouhanShivraj Ji for sanctioning the construction of 5,061 houses which were damaged due to the recent natural calamities across rural areas of J&K.”
He further said that, “This approval under special project of PMAY-G will bring back safety and stability in the lives of thousands of households. A new home will enable the families to regain the economic stability significantly improving the family’s well-being.”
The sanctioned houses will be constructed in a time-bound manner, with priority given to families worst affected by the calamities. The initiative is expected to provide not only shelter but also a renewed sense of security and economic resilience to beneficiaries.
The PMAY-G scheme, launched with the vision of “Housing for All,” has been a major rural development initiative aimed at providing pucca houses with basic amenities to eligible families living in kuccha or dilapidated structures.
